Warlords Of Atlantis (1978)

At the end of the 19th century, a group of adventurers headed by an archaeologist (Donald Bisset) and including his son (Peter Gilmore) and the engineer (Doug McClure) of the diving bell they will use, plumb the sea depths in search of the lost city of Atlantis. They find it but the Atlanteans are anything but friendly, could it be the hideous wigs they're forced to wear? This rather silly underwater adventure is strictly matinee fare for the kids. The cast are in constant danger by a barrage of rubber monsters right out of a Japanese Toho movie which are more endearing than frightening. My favorite was the rubber flying fish leaping out of the waters and sinking their teeth, piranha like, into the humans. The film could have used Ray Harryhausen to work some of his magic. Directed by Kevin Connor. With Cyd Charisse, showing that at age 57 she still had the best gams in the business, Daniel Massey and Shane Rimmer.
